I'm glad you enjoyed! The really fast planet progression has indeed been a common complaint, and replaying the game I totally get it. I think there are two culprits here.
- Once you get a tower setup you really like, there isn't any reason to gamble for more towers outside of experimentation. We initially planned to add tower upgrades that would buff damage, fire rate, functionality, etc. In fact, there's functionality for increasing the level of a tower; you would take a tower from the slot machine and add it to the same tower in an existing slot. However, I didn't have time to code what the levels actually did for each tower or the UI showing you those functions, so it had to be scrapped.
- I set the planet upgrade cost way too low. This is because I hadn't actually playtested the game through to wave 15 until after I'd submitted to itch. I should've fixed it during the editing period, but I was preoccupied with getting audio in and fixing bugs.
